Here's my problem, i just ditched an old crappy stock setup and bought all the components to build a gaming pc.
I updated with all the driver downloads from the manufacturers website because my optical drive mysteriously stopped working.
My res is at 1920x1080 and i went to watch a youtube video and my computer freezes and crashes. Now, amongst all that new software and drivers, my GPU manufacturer released new drivers and i updated my gpu drivers. Stole the 1 tb hard drive from my old rig to install in the new with windows already loaded on it.
Cant figure out why my computer freezes while playing videos, off hdd or streaming.

Specs:
-CPU-AMD FX-9590 8 CORE 4.7GHZ
-MOBO-ASUS 970 PRO GAMING/AURA
-GPU-XFX AMD RADEON RX 470 4 GB DUAL FAN
-PSU-CORSAIR CX850M SEMI MODULAR
-RAM-CORSAIR VENGEANCE 24GB 3x8gb
COOLING-CORSAIR H100i V2 240mm LIQUID/WATER COOLING.

Running most current version of windows 10 x64 home.

Figured it out, did a clean install of windows and my drivers. Figured out my sata cable to my optical drive was loose on my mobo so it wasnt reading fully. No more crashing. Now my windows 10 home is not activated though and i upgraded from win 8.1 a long time ago. Dont know how to activate.
